Teenager Attacked in Blondin Park

School boy taken to hospital

Police say a 15 year old was surrounded by a group from a different school near the entrance of Blondin Park last Thursday (18th March) around 4.30pm.

The boy was hit with a stick and received injuries to his face.

A crew from London Ambulance Service were called to the scene and took the teenager to hospital.

Police have questioned one boy who was later released without charge.
